As an RF Systems Engineer here at Honeywell, you will play a vital role in designing, developing, and optimizing radio frequency systems that support aerospace applications. Your expertise will contribute to advancing avionics technology, ensuring the safety, reliability, and performance of aircraft systems through innovative RF solutions.
You will report directly to our engineering leadership and you’ll work out of our Woburn, MA location on an on‑site work schedule.
In this role, you will impact the development and enhancement of wireless and RF systems critical to aerospace technology, supporting Honeywell's mission to deliver cutting‑edge solutions that improve flight safety and operational efficiency.
ResponsibilitiesKey Responsibilities
- Requirements generation/review/management and the decomposition/allocation into appropriate sub‑system/component levels
- Design/allocate functional elements of a system; RF/antenna, digital, I/O, SW, Mechanical
- Generate system block diagrams, interconnection drawings (ICDs), and assembly outline drawings
- Conduct trade analysis, architectural studies, and characteristic modeling for performance
- Propose technical solutions and define potential impacts on cost, schedule and programmatic risk
- Calculate/generate models, RF chains, or simulations aiding in deriving/allocating requirements or predicted performance for compliance
- Recommend, plan, lead, review, and identify risks for R&D efforts
- Integrate and test modules or subsystems in various laboratory or field environments
- Generate technical material/estimates for submission and/or briefing to internal/external customers
- Occasional domestic travel to support government/industry sponsored activities; industry‑days, CONOP exercises, technical interchanges
- Present to senior leadership and customers regularly

Qualifications- Bachelor’s degree from an accredited institution in a technical discipline such as the sciences, technology, engineering or mathematics
- Four (4) years of technical work experience with RF design exposure
- One (1) year of experience performing RF measurements such as VSWR, Noise Figure, Gain, Compression using test equipment (e.g. network analyzer, signal generator, oscilloscope, etc.)
- One (1) year of experience working with frequencies from microwave to millimeter wave (10 to 40 GHz)
- Must be a US Citizen with the ability to obtain and maintain a security clearance
- Master’s Degree in Electrical Engineering, Systems, or Physics
- Fifteen (10) + years of RF technical work, primarily in the Defense Industry
- Created printed circuit designs, schematic captures (e.g. Altium), or 3D printed devices
- Designed to and/or specified requirements for EW, radar, or communication systems
- RF/microwave principles and subsystem analysis methodologies
- Integration, validation & verification experience for system compliance determination
- Experience programming with MATLAB or other scripting language (e.g. Python), simulation tools (e.g. AWR, ADS, HFSS, or CST)
- Familiarity with requirements management tools (e.g. DOORS), and model-based systems engineering methodology (e.g. CATIA)
- Strong verbal communication skills with ability to present data and explain results to key stakeholders
